I own a 2024 Cadillac Escalade ESV equipped with GM's 6.2L L87 V8 engine. The recall remedy for GM Safety Recall N252494000 (NHTSA Campaign No. 25V-274) was completed on April 17, 2026, at approximately 48,905 miles. Only approximately 2,347 miles later, on June 15, 2026, at approximately 51,252 miles, the engine experienced a severe malfunction while I was driving with passengers. Without warning, the engine began running extremely rough with severe vibration and shaking. The Check Engine Light began flashing, and Service StabiliTrak and Service Traction Control warnings appeared. A few minutes after I stopped the engine, it would not restart. I found no measurable engine oil on the dipstick. When the engine was started again, a large amount of blue smoke was emitted from the exhaust, while the engine continued running extremely rough. The contact owns a 2024 Cadillac Escalade ESV. The contact stated that while attempting to start the vehicle, there was an abnormal ticking sound coming from the engine. The vehicle was taken to the dealer where it was diagnosed and determined that the engine needed to replaced. The vehicle was not repaired. The VIN was not included in NHTSA Campaign Number: 25V274000 (ENGINE and ENGINE COOLING). The manufacturer was not notified of the failure. The failure mileage was 20,000.

I had the recall performed on my ESV in December, but driving home from [XXX] my dash indicated that I needed to push start. I did and it slowly died. I had it towed to Andrews Cadillac where it was purchased and I learned that my engine locked up. It is being completely replaced with 41,000 miles. Thankfully it was under warranty but apparently this is an ongoing issue with GM and the 6.2 liter engines. I won’t have my car for weeks while I await a new engine. The contact owns a 2024 Cadillac Escalade ESV. The contact stated that while driving approximately 60 MPH, the vehicle stalled. There was no warning light illuminated. The contact had the vehicle towed to a local dealer, where it was diagnosed and determined that the engine had failed and needed to be replaced. The contact was informed that the 6.2-liter gasoline engine was on a national back order.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was informed of the failure. The failure mileage was approximately 15,000.
